A Trip Down Memory Lane...

 

My career in IT started in September 2016 when I took on the role of Junior IT Support Apprentice at a managed service provider in Birmingham. I was fresh out of school, having only finished my GCSE’s 2 months prior, knowing that I didn’t want to go to college or university but also knowing that I loved computers and found them fascinating. I stumbled upon my apprenticeship by chance so I took it, gave it my all and it really did pay off.

My time as an apprentice was a great experience. Not only for breaking into the IT field but also for starting me off in work life.

I learnt lots about customer relationships, call and ticket handling, working as a team and mainly, lots about supporting desktops, laptops & servers.

I even went as far as designing and implementing a deployment system to reduce the new equipment setup burden from myself and in turn allow other members of the team to build equipment consistently with my methods during my absence which proved to save a lot of time and hassle for me and the team.

Once my apprenticeship was completed I moved around jobs for a few years, working in the finance sector, retail sector, agricultural sector and also working for managed service providers supporting companies in the medical sector, motor trade, legal sector and much more.

This allowed me to gain more experience by using a larger array of systems and whilst it is frowned upon by some employers to move jobs so often, I think it has helped shape me into who I am today with the knowledge I have and the drive to learn more. It also lead me to places that I probably would never have spent time in willingly but turned out to be great places and experiences.
